How To Make Vegan Tropical Fruit Salad
There is really no magic to this fruit salad. You can add or subtract certain fruits like strawberries and kiwis. These fruits are very seasonal so they are not always around all year long. This fruit salad is very delicious with or without them.
This fruit salad really only takes minutes to construct. The trick to all the liquid to this salad is saving the pineapple juice from the can of pineapple. Make sure to keep this liquid and not throw it out. If you are using fresh pineapple make sure to buy an extra jar of pineapple juice to add to the fruit salad. This liquid helps keep the salad moist and helps the bananas from turning brown.

Vegan Tropical Fruit Salad
Equipment
- 1 Large salad bowl
- 1 Large serving spoon
- 1 Chopping board
- 1 Sharp knife
- 1 Set of measuring cups
Ingredients
Vegan Tropical Fruit Salad
- 1 15 to 16oz can Organic Chunk Pineapple or 1 Fresh Organic Chunked Pineapple, do not drain the pineapple put the juice in the fruit salad. If it is a fresh pineapple add a cup of fresh pineapple juice.
- 3 Bananas, sliced ½ inch thick
- 2 Tangerines, peeled and segmented
- 2 Kiwi, peeled and chunked
- 6 Large Fresh Organic Strawberries, 3 Extra Strawberries For Garnish washed and sliced in ¼ inch slices, or chunks
- 1 cup or more Shredded Coconut, unsweetened or sweetened
Instructions
Vegan Tropical Fruit Salad
- In a large salad bowl add the 15 to 16oz of chunked Organic Chunked Pineapple with the juice, (If you are using a fresh pineapple add some fresh organic pineapple juice bought in a jar), 3 sliced bananas in ½ inch chunks, 2 tangerines peeled and segmented (try to clean off the white membrane on the segments as good as you can), 2 peeled and chunked kiwi, 6 large or 8 small strawberries sliced in ¼ inch slices or chunks. 1 to 1½ cups of shredded coconut. Mix all together.
- The pineapple juice is used to keep the bananas looking fresh. So make sure it is mixed well.
- Top with 3 fresh organic strawberries for garnish.
- This will only keep for two days because the bananas will start to turn dark by the 3rd day.
